Subject: Deep-link cut-over complete

Team — the cut-over of mobile deep-link routing to the Pathloom resolver finished last night. Old scheme links now 302 through the resolver; nothing client-side changed. Rollback is a single flag flip if resolution error rates climb past 1%. Dashboards are under Mobile > Pathloom. For reference, the resolver's live configuration is below.

config for hawip-bahop:
[fendor]
host = fendor.paliqworks.corp
user = fendor_svc
database = fendor_prod

## Deployment

FuelScope generates the weekly fleet fuel-usage report for Tarnwell Haulage. Deploys go through the usual pipeline: merge to main, CI builds the container, and the scheduler picks it up overnight. Nothing fancy — just make sure the report job's env matches what's checked in, or the numbers drift. It currently ships with these configuration values.

settings of tagag-fafof:
holiel:
  pin: 4034
  tenant: norys
  seal: seal_c0ae53f1
  metrics_host: metrics.holiel.zarqelcorp.example
  standby_team: drumir
  escalation: sorius-aldath
  nonce: b972ce

Ticket #2209 — TileScout prefetcher fetches outside allowlisted zones. The `tilescout` background prefetcher, when given a viewport spanning the antimeridian, computes a wrapped bounding box that includes tiles from regions the tenant is not licensed for. No data left the sandbox, but the allowlist check in `prefetch/bounds.rs` is clearly bypassable and merits review as a potential authorization gap. Request logs are attached, and the offending build is identified by the trace token below.

pipeline stamp: htk9_608b8770b